Out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in Central in Tanzania
Tanzania: Out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in Central was 45 in 2023. ◆ Volatile
Out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in Central in Tanzania, 1998–2023
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ics.
Analysis
Tanzania recorded 45 for out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in central in 2023. That is the highest value across all 26 years on record.
The figure is up 95.7% on the previous year and up 4,400.0% over five years.
Over the whole period, outbound internationally mobile tertiary students studying in central in Tanzania peaked at 45 in 2023 and was at its lowest, 0, in 1998.
Tanzania ranks 44th of 210 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
